Why Invest in a Wine Fridge?
Wine fridges are particularly designed to keep suitable conditions for wine storage, that include temperature, humidity, and light control. Below are the main advantages of utilizing a wine fridge:
- Temperature Control: Wine requires to be stored at specific temperatures to preserve its flavors and fragrances.
- Humidity Regulation: A wine fridge preserves optimum humidity levels, avoiding corks from drying or mold from forming.
- Vibration Reduction: Traditional refrigerators produce vibrations that can interrupt white wines. Wine fridges are developed to decrease this, ensuring a steady environment.
- UV Protection: Wine fridges frequently include UV-protective glass doors that shield wine from damaging light direct exposure.
Secret Factors to Consider When Choosing a Wine Fridge
When looking for the ideal wine fridge to match your requirements, consider the following essential factors:
1. Capability
Wine fridges vary in size and capacity. Consider the variety of bottles you prepare to store and whether you need a small unit for personal use or a large one for a growing collection.
2. Temperature level Zones
Different kinds of wine need various storage temperatures. Dual-zone wine fridges allow you to store red and white red wines at their respective optimum temperatures.
3. Style and Aesthetics
From freestanding to integrated units, wine fridges been available in a variety of styles. Select one that complements your home décor while fitting your readily available area.
4. Cooling Technology
Wine fridges typically use either thermoelectric or compressor cooling systems. Thermoelectric units are quieter and more energy-efficient, but compressor models use much better cooling capacity, particularly for bigger collections.
5. Price Range
Wine fridges can vary from budget friendly to luxury price points. Establish your spending plan before going shopping to limit your options.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: What temperature should red and white wines be stored at?
- Red wine: 55-65 ° F(
- 13-18 ° C)White wine: 45-55 ° F (7-13 ° C)
Q2: Can I store champagne in a wine fridge?
Yes, champagnes can be stored in wine fridges, and a dual-zone fridge would be ideal for keeping the right temperature level.
Q3: How do I keep my wine fridge?
Routinely examine the temperature, clean the interior, and make sure the fridge is level for ideal efficiency.
Q4: Is it necessary to keep my wine fridge away from direct sunlight?
Yes, consistent exposure to direct sunlight can negatively affect the wine, so placing it in a shaded location is advised.
Q5: How do I pick the size of a wine fridge?
Consider your present collection size and your future prepare for collecting. Pick a fridge that allows room for growth.
